Tribal community’s ‘Haadi Habba’ on Apr. 8

Mysuru, Apr. 6 (PM&DM)- ‘Haadi Habba’, a tribal fest, jointly organised by Rajya Budakatuu Moolanivasigala Jagruta Vedike and Karnataka Rajya Hindulida Vargagala Jagruta  Vedike will be held at Kunteri Haadi, a Tribal Hamlet near Bhimanahalli in H.D. Kote taluk at 11am on Apr. 8.

Writer Prof. Kalegowda Nagawara will inaugurate the fest. Karnataka Lake Conservation and Development Authority Member Dr. K.M. Jayaramaiah, University of Mysuru’s (UoM) Institute of Gandhian Studies Director Prof. M.S. Shekar, UoM Dr. B.R. Ambedkar Studies Centre’s Dr. Narendra Kumar and others will be the chief guests, according to a press release.
